In April 2022, Clearbit, a US-based B2B data enrichment platform, suffered a data breach that exposed 62,471 unique records containing professional contact information. Clearbit aggregates personal and business data to help sales and marketing teams identify and reach prospects -- which means the data it holds is already optimized for targeting. When that data recieved unauthorized access and leaked, it handed attackers a ready-built spear phishing resource with names, emails, and phone numbers attached to real professional identities.


What Attackers Can Do With This Data

Unlike password-only breaches, the Clearbit leak is purpose-built for social engineering. Attackers can combine first names, last names, email addresses, and phone numbers to craft highly personalized phishing emails and vishing calls. Because this data originates from a B2B platform, many of the targets are business professionals -- making this beleive-what-you-see data particularly dangerous for corporate environments where a convincing impersonation can lead to wire fraud, credential theft, or access to internal systems.


What Was Exposed in the Clearbit Breach

  • Email Address
  • Phone Number
  • First Name
  • Last Name

Why B2B Data Breaches Are Particularly Dangerous

Consumer data breaches expose individuals. B2B data breaches expose business contacts whose email addresses and phone numbers are actively used in professional contexts. Attackers who obtain Clearbit data do not have to guess who works at a company or what their email format is -- that work is already done. This makes occured leaks from enrichment platforms like Clearbit a force multiplier for targeted business email compromise (BEC) campaigns, where the quality of the target list matters more than the quantity.


How a Database Breach Works

A database breach occurs when an attacker gains unauthorized access to a backend data store and extracts records. For data enrichment platforms like Clearbit, the risk is compounded because the database itself is the product -- highly structured, cross-referenced, and ready to be queried. A single extracted table can contain years of aggregated data about thousands of business professionals, all formatted in a way that makes downstream abuse simple and scalable.
